34.1 kj of heat is released when 5 moles of a gaseous substance condenses. what is the heat of condensation? -171 kj/mol -6.82 kj/mol 6.82 kj/mol 171 kj/mol

Answer

Explanation:

Step1: Recall heat - of - condensation formula

Heat of condensation ($\Delta H_{cond}$) = $\frac{q}{n}$, where $q$ is the heat released and $n$ is the number of moles.

Step2: Identify values of $q$ and $n$

$q=- 34.1\ kJ$ (negative because heat is released) and $n = 5\ mol$.

Step3: Calculate heat of condensation

$\Delta H_{cond}=\frac{-34.1\ kJ}{5\ mol}=-6.82\ kJ/mol$

Answer:

B. $-6.82\ kJ/mol$
